Teaching Adaptability of Object-Oriented Programming Language Curriculum.
暂无分享,去创建一个
The evolution of object-oriented programming languages includes update of their own versions, update of development environments, and reform of new languages upon old languages. In this paper, the evolution analysis of object-oriented programming languages is presented in term of the characters and development. The notion of adaptive teaching upon object-oriented programming language curriculum is proposed. Many principles and strategies of adaptive teaching are expatiated in detail. An online scoring platform for learning object-oriented programming languages is also introduced finally.
[1] Robert F. Roggio,et al. Teaching a Java-based CS1 course in an academically-diverse environment , 2002, SIGCSE '02.
[2] Randy M. Kaplan,et al. Choosing a first programming language , 2010, SIGITE '10.
[3] Qusay H. Mahmoud,et al. Using Greenfoot and a Moon Scenario to teach Java programming in CS1 , 2008, ACM-SE 46.
[4] George McMaster,et al. More concepts for teaching introductory programming , 2011, WCCCE '11.